Abstract

The main objective of this study is to demonstrate the application of strategy of an experiment design to optimize the compressive strength and setting time of zinc phosphate cement used in the dental application. For this work, the extreme vertices design was chosen. Its factors are components of the mixture forming a ternary system: zinc oxide, aluminum phosphate and orthophosphoric acid (ZnO–AlPO4–H3PO4). The local region of dental cement – in simplex space- explored and limited by upper and lower limits of the three components of the mixture. The optimization of each response and then all together by graphical methods allowed us to obtain the adequate cement.
